Transaction 80474ca3f68afccb31fe28c6699aaacdd371714ebb51e3ee73c93f27a2bd3581
1 Input
1 Output
-
80474ca3f68afccb31fe28c6699aaacdd371714ebb51e3ee73c93f27a2bd3581:0
- value
- 6952664
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c8b7bebefbaa10667adf2dad792d51511136d19 OP_EQUAL
- address
- 3Mo9gGahMa8FF3Nu7SmyccxYWzunKjLohg